Subject: Quiet Room — Level 9

Hi Facilities,

The quiet room on the top floor of Harwick House is now back in service following the carpet replacement. Booking remains first-come, first-served via the wall panel outside the door. Please note the room is capped at two occupants and the blinds should stay down during use. The lock was recoded this morning, so previous codes no longer work. The new entry code is below.

turnstile pass: bdg-AFO-1

### Deploy Step 4 — Ledgerbird Payroll Export Migration

Starting with release 7.2, Ledgerbird emits payroll exports in the columnar v3 format instead of the legacy fixed-width files. Before deploying, confirm EXPORT_FORMAT=v3 in the environment file and that downstream consumers on the Fenwick cluster have been upgraded; mismatched versions cause silent truncation of overtime fields. Verify the export schedule (EXPORT_CRON) is unchanged. The export service signs each file with a credential that must appear on the very next line.

sealed setting: RELAY_SECRET5=84024

**Quiet Room — 7th Floor, Denborough Tower**

The quiet room on the top floor is available to all Lanwick staff for focused work or rest breaks. Assistants may book slots of up to two hours via the facilities calendar. No calls, meetings, or food inside. Capacity is four people; lights dim automatically after ten minutes of stillness. The door stays locked outside booked slots and opens with the code below:

staff pass of tahaf-fawip = bdg-ACOCZT-70817459